Manufacturers, installers, and fabricators, along with organization administrators, benefit from these the most in keeping a record of the intricacies of pipeline geometries.Īn isometric drawing is a draft of a three-dimensional structure in a two-dimensional drawing. Pipeline structures require intricate geometries, manufacturing details, material information, threading data, sectional geometry, hole data, joint data, etc. Technical drawing, AutoCAD, Siemens NX, and SolidWorks are extensively used to represent structures, plans, pipeline plans, etc, visually.

The spools relay the most detailed and accurate descriptions of the systems in the form of pipeline isometric drawings.Ĭomplex engineering geometries require graphic illustrations to maintain clarity in the communication of designs. Drafting these spool drawings gives rise to the importance of engineering drawing in pipeline systems. Modern Pipeline systems involve intricate designs, which, during fabrication, involve Piping spool drawings that have descriptive specifications and dimensions, which are used by the fabricators and the welders to lay down the systems.
